/// Returns true if the three-point arc is counterclockwise. The order of
|
||||
/// parameters is critical.
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// | end
|
||||
/// | /
|
||||
/// | | / interior
|
||||
/// | / /
|
||||
/// | | /
|
||||
/// |/_____________
|
||||
/// start
|
||||
///
|
||||
/// If the slope of the line from start to interior is less than the slope of
|
||||
/// the line from start to end, the arc is counterclockwise.
|
||||
fn is_ccw(start: [f64; 2], interior: [f64; 2], end: [f64; 2]) -> bool {
|
||||
let t1 = (interior[0] - start[0]) * (end[1] - start[1]);
|
||||
let t2 = (end[0] - start[0]) * (interior[1] - start[1]);
|
||||
// If these terms are equal, the points are collinear.
|
||||
t1 > t2
|
||||
}
